How to fill out form local church audit

Illustration
01
Start by carefully reading the form and familiarizing yourself with the instructions and requirements stated. It's important to have a clear understanding of what information is needed and how it should be provided.
02
Gather all the necessary financial documents and records related to the church's activities. These may include bank statements, expense receipts, donation records, payroll records, and any other relevant financial paperwork.
03
Begin filling out the form by providing the requested basic information about the church, such as its name, address, contact details, and the date of the audit.
04
Progressively complete the different sections of the form, following the provided guidelines. These sections may cover various aspects of the church's finances, such as income, expenses, assets, liabilities, and tax-related information.
05
Make sure to accurately input all the financial figures and details. Double-check your calculations and ensure that all the amounts are correctly entered. Any errors or discrepancies might affect the accuracy of the audit report.
06
If there are any specific sections or questions that you are uncertain about, consult with a finance or accounting professional who is familiar with church audits. They can provide guidance and help ensure that the form is properly completed.
07
Once you have completed all the necessary sections, go through the entire form again to verify that everything is filled out correctly and nothing is missing. Ensure that all required signatures and dates are provided, as instructed in the form.

Now, let's move on to who needs the form local church audit?

The local church audit form may be required by various stakeholders, including:

01
Church leadership: The form may be needed by the church's governing body or board of directors to assess and monitor the financial health of the church.
02
Government authorities: Depending on local laws and regulations, churches may be required to undergo periodic audits to maintain their tax-exempt status or to comply with financial reporting obligations.
03
Donors and supporters: Some donors may request or prefer to support churches that regularly undergo financial audits, as it provides transparency and accountability regarding the use of funds.
04
Financial institutions: If the church needs to apply for loans or seek financial assistance, audited financial statements may be requested by banks or other lending institutions as part of the loan application process.
In summary, anyone responsible for managing the church's finances, ensuring compliance with regulations, or maintaining transparency and accountability may require the completion of a local church audit form.
